What do I use to remove mildew?

11 replies

slimmy · 28/04/2017 21:09

A small patch of mildew has recently appeared on the ceiling above the shower (despite the bathroom being well ventilated, window open a LOT). The ceiling is just plasterboard painted white. What product would take the mildew away but leave the paint behind?

Iamastonished · 28/04/2017 21:17

Dettol mould and mildew spray. Works every time. I keep our bathroom well ventilated, but it is inevitable that mould appears on the ceiling above the shower.

VivienneWestwoodsKnickers · 28/04/2017 21:20

Mould and mildew spray. Any brand. B&M and Lidl ones are fine. Spray on and leave.

Alexandra87 · 28/04/2017 21:25

Astonish mould and mildew spray then repaint with anti mildew paint

PosiePootlePerkins · 28/04/2017 21:27

HG mould spray. Stinks to high heaven but does the job. Be careful to wear gloves and protect your eyes if you're spraying the ceiling.
